How does a Remote Quote Writer typically collaborate with sales and technical teams to ensure accurate and competitive proposals?

As a Remote Quote Writer, you'll work closely with both sales and technical teams to gather all necessary information for client proposals. Communication often happens through virtual meetings, emails, and project management tools, ensuring clarity on client needs and technical specifications. This collaboration helps you craft accurate, compelling quotes that align with company pricing strategies and client expectations. Being proactive and detail-oriented is key, as you'll frequently coordinate revisions and updates in response to feedback from multiple stakeholders.

What is a Remote Quote Writer?

A Remote Quote Writer is a professional who prepares price estimates or quotations for products or services while working from a remote location. They gather information from clients, vendors, or internal teams to accurately calculate costs, timelines, and other relevant details. Their role is essential in helping companies provide potential customers with competitive and detailed proposals. Remote Quote Writers often use specialized software and must have strong communication and analytical skills. This position is common in industries like insurance, construction, and manufacturing.

Regional Sales Manager

Regional Sales Manager

SIFCO Industries

Cleveland, OH • Remote

Full-time

Medical, Dental, Vision, Life, Retirement

Posted 14 days ago


Job description

Join an exciting sales team focused on growth in a values-driven organization! SIFCO Industries is a premier forged solutions provider to the aerospace, energy and defense markets. Our 1SIFCO strategy allows you to identify prospects and sell a variety of products across all business units while interacting with colleagues in all areas of the business. Reporting to the Vice President of Sales, the Regional Sales Manager is responsible for managing sales activities in an assigned region to maximize sales revenue and generate profitable sales growth.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Sales Management: Maintain a profitable book of business by developing a deep understanding of customers, taking pricing actions as opportunities arise, gathering market intelligence, identifying new business opportunities within existing portfolio and developing sales plans to capitalize on them.
  • Business Development: Prospect new customers by identifying market trends, matching growth areas to SIFCO capabilities and getting the opportunity to present and quote new business. Represent company at trade association meetings to promote SIFCO current and future product and supply chain possibilities.
  • Customer Management: Coordinate with NPI team to ensure on-time new product introduction that meets customer requirements. Coordinate with Account Managers and other SIFCO departments as needed to meet customer expectations. Assist Accounts Receivable and management in addressing delinquencies greater than 60 days. Assist operations in moving unsold inventory.
  • Quote Log Management: Manage territory quote log for new and existing customers. Follow up on quotes, provide competitive/market intelligence and document lessons learned on lost business.
  • Meet territory goals for revenue, customer visits and trip reports, new customers won and new tools won.
  • Travel 25-50%. Work remote when not traveling.

QUALIFICATIONS

To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and /or ability required.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

EDUCATION, EXPERIENCE AND COMPETENCIES:

  • Bachelors Degree.
  • 5+ years sales experience for manufacturers of highly engineered products for aerospace, defense, or other regulated markets that demand product of the highest quality.
  • Critical thinking skills in translating customer needs into solutions.
  • Technical aptitude; previous forging industry or other metallic products industries is a plus.
  • Professional presence, including excellent verbal and written communication and presentation skills.
  • Self-motivated.
  • Team player.
  • Strong organizational skills.
  • Works autonomously on a day-to-day basis.
